The version I got looks like this.



On the front it says it's the officially authorised Romero 40th Anniversary Collectors Edition.

Very nice packaging IMO, fold out style. In regards to the special features, it has 2 audio commentaries, with Romero, Russo and some of the cast and crew. A feature length documentary called 'One For The Fire', I think it's about the legacy of NOTLD (EDIT - It's an indepth making of with the surviving crew, about 90 mins I think), and an interview with Duane Jones, as well as the original screenplay. DOESN'T have Night of the Living Bread unfortunately, nor 'There's Always Vanilla'.
